Output 58b3c84c83c418b1286d475350bcd31a2c3c75adb414b1f2b7570f4f01c88970:0

value
9758002
script pubkey
OP_0 OP_PUSHBYTES_20 877cc762fa6020ccac175640da36fbd1ec5e549b
address
ltc1qsa7vwch6vqsvetqh2eqd5dhm68k9u4ym92z4ta
transaction
58b3c84c83c418b1286d475350bcd31a2c3c75adb414b1f2b7570f4f01c88970
spent
true